diff --git a/modules/m_etrace.c b/modules/m_etrace.c index 193d842b..595a8bd5 100644 --- a/modules/m_etrace.c +++ b/modules/m_etrace.c @@ -123,7 +123,10 @@ mo_etrace(struct MsgBuf *msgbuf_p, struct Client *client_p, struct Client *sourc target_p->servptr->name, get_id(target_p, target_p)); else + { do_single_etrace(source_p, target_p); + sendto_one_numeric(source_p, RPL_ENDOFTRACE, form_str(RPL_ENDOFTRACE), target_p->name); + } } else sendto_one_numeric(source_p, ERR_NOSUCHNICK,